Arduino在Mac系统下的配置说明

Arduino在Mac系统下的配置说明

最近需要开发个Arduino应用,以前是在window下使用,配置文档就很多,Mac下帮助文档较少,于是就根据其他相关文档,整理成册,便于以后配置使用。

Arduino IDE(Mac)安装配置

从官网下载Mac版本的Arduino客户端。
1.8.5版本下载地址:https://www.arduino.cc/download_handler.php?f=/arduino-1.8.5-macosx.zip。
下载回来后是一个zip包,双击自动解压缩,会在下载的目录中,解压缩出来一个Arduino图标的文件,这个就是Arduino客户端了,我们把它拖放进入应用程序中Arduino就安装完成了。

Arduino串口配置

Arduino开发板无法在Arduino IDE中找到串口,那就必须安装Mac的串口驱动。

注意: 在安装串口驱动之前,必须禁用kext签名

在OS X 10.11下,El Capitan Apple通过引入“系统完整性保护”和新的cli util“csrutil”来改变kext签名的方式。
要禁用kext签名,您需要执行以下操作:
* 重新启动并按 CMD + R 进入恢复模式;
* 在恢复模式打开终端;
* 运行命令 csrutil enable --without kext;
* 重启系统,既配置完成。

接下来,正式安装串口驱动。
我的电脑使用的是CH340串行适配器,下载地址:http://www.wch.cn/download/CH341SER_MAC_ZIP.html,安装后就会在Arduino端口中增加一个新端口,格式如:’/dev/xxxxxxx’。这样就IDE可以向开发板读写数据了。

安装串口监视软件 —— CoolTermMac

MacOSX用的串口调试软件CoolTermMac下载地址:https://pan.baidu.com/s/1o8bGj2a, 密码: a8fn.
串口监视程序便于我们进行数据监视,操作步骤比较简单,就不再赘述。

Arduino类库使用

类库所在目录:/Applications/Arduino.app/Contents/Java/libraries;

引用新类库:直接将下载的Arduino开发包copy到此目录下,即引用了此类库。

其他

IDE中的基本操作和Windows中的没有区别,直接参考帖子http://www.geek-workshop.com/thread-839-1-1.html中的就可以。

你可能感兴趣的:(软件开发)